Definition of Deleterious

1. Adjective. Harmful to living things. "Deleterious chemical additives"

Exact synonyms: Hurtful, Injurious
Similar to: Harmful
Derivative terms: Injuriousness, Injury

Medical Definition of Deleterious

1. Hurtful; noxious; destructive; pernicious; as, a deleterious plant or quality; a deleterious example. Delete"riously, Delete"riousness. Origin: LL. Deleterius noxious, Gr, fr. To hurt, damage; prob. Akin to L. Delere to destroy. Source: Websters Dictionary (01 Mar 1998)
